In the context of cryptocurrency derivatives, options trading, and financial derivatives, Price represents the observable market value of an underlying asset or contract at a specific point in time. This value is not inherently absolute but rather a reflection of collective market sentiment, supply and demand dynamics, and prevailing expectations regarding future performance. Understanding Price requires considering its interaction with various factors, including order flow, liquidity provision, and the influence of institutional participants, all of which contribute to its formation and subsequent evolution. Price discovery, therefore, is a continuous process shaped by the interplay of these forces, impacting valuation models and trading strategies.
Analysis
Price Truth, as a concept, emphasizes the distinction between observed market prices and the underlying fundamental value of an asset. A rigorous analysis involves disentangling the effects of short-term market noise from long-term trends, often employing quantitative techniques such as regression analysis and time series modeling. Identifying discrepancies between Price and perceived fundamental value can reveal potential arbitrage opportunities or inform investment decisions, though such assessments inherently involve subjective judgments and assumptions about future outcomes. Furthermore, sophisticated analysis incorporates market microstructure considerations, accounting for factors like bid-ask spreads and order book dynamics to refine price interpretation.
Algorithm
The pursuit of Price Truth frequently leverages algorithmic trading strategies designed to exploit temporary inefficiencies or predict future price movements. These algorithms often incorporate machine learning techniques to identify patterns and correlations within historical price data, adapting to evolving market conditions. However, the effectiveness of any algorithm is contingent upon the quality of the data, the robustness of the model, and the ability to manage risks associated with overfitting and unforeseen market events. A crucial aspect of algorithmic design is the incorporation of risk management protocols to mitigate potential losses and ensure the stability of the trading system, acknowledging that algorithmic execution does not guarantee profitability.
